The United States Department of Housing and Urban Development (HUD) is a Cabinet department in the Executive branch of the United States federal government.

Although its beginnings were in the House and Home Financing Agency, it was founded as a Cabinet department in 1965, as part of the "Great Society" program of President Lyndon Johnson, to develop and execute policies on housing and metropolises. HUD is presently administered by the United States Secretary of Housing and Urban Development. Shaun Donovan, a former New York City housing commissioner and former Deputy Assistant Secretary of the United States Department of Housing and Urban Development, is the current Secretary, having been confirmed by the United States Senate unanimously on January 22, 2009. Its headquarters is located in the Robert C. Weaver Federal Building. Some important milestones for HUD's development include:
June 27, 1934 - The National Housing Act creates the Federal Housing Administration, which helps provide mortgage insurance on loans made by FHA-approved lenders September 1, 1937- Housing Act of 1937 creates the United States Housing Authority, which helps enact slum-clearance projects and construction of low-rent housing

July 27, 1947 The Housing and Home Finance Agency is established. July 15, 1949 The Housing Act of 1949 is enacted to help eradicate slums and promote community development and redevelopment programs September 23, 1959 The Housing Act of 1959 allows funds for elderly housing. September 1965 HUD is created as a cabinet level agency by the Department of Housing and Urban Development Act August 1974 Housing and Community Development Act allows community development block grants and help for urban homesteading February 1988 The Housing and Community Development Act provides for the sale of public housing to resident management corporations October 1992 The Housing and Community Development Act codifies within its language the Federal Housing Enterprises Financial Safety and Soundness that creates the Office of Federal Housing Enterprise Oversight, and mandates HUD to set goals for lower income and underserved housing areas . March 1996 The Housing Opportunity Program Extension Act give public housing authorities the tools to screen out and evict residents who might endanger other existing residents due to substance abuse and criminal behavior. October 1998 Government laws are proposed which would allow local housing authorities to open up more public housing to the middle class . November 2007 HUD initiates program providing seller concessions to buyers of HUD homes, allowing them to use a down payment of $100 May 2013 HUD announces it will "close its offices on May 24 and possibly six other days" as a result of the Sequester ( harmful automatic budget cuts)

Off ice of Community Planning and Development


The Office of Community Planning and Development (CPD) seeks to develop viable communities by promoting integrated approaches that provide decent housing, a suitable living environment, and expand economic opportunities for low and moderate income persons. The primary means towards this end is the development of partnerships among all levels of government and the private sector, including for-profit and non-profit organizations.

Consistent with these objectives, the Office of Community Planning and Development has developed a set of underlying principles that are used in carrying out its mission. Community building begins with job creation, employment, and creation of safe, decent and affordable housing. Planning and execution of community development initiatives must be bottom up and community driven. Complex problems require coordinated, comprehensive, and sustainable solutions. Government must be streamlined to be made more efficient and effective. Citizen participation in Federal, State and local government can be increased through communication and better access to information.

Polic y Development and Research


To inform policy development and implementation to improve life in American communities through conducting, supporting, and sharing research, surveys, demonstrations, program evaluations, and best practice

PD&R provides a valuable service to researchers and the public by expanding the availability of statistics on housing and urban development. In addition to the American Housing Survey and State of the Cities Data Systems, PD&R makes available (1) unique data on the Low-Income Housing Tax Credit; (2) annual publications of fair market rents (FMRs) and estimates of Area Median Family Income, which are used as a standards for determining rent and subsidy levels in HUD and other federal and state housing programs; and (3) a variety of other publications on the characteristics of families assisted under HUD programs

Public and Indian Housing The role of the Office of Public and Indian Housing is to ensure safe, decent, and affordable housing; create opportunities for residents' selfsufficiency and economic independence; and assure fiscal integrity by all program participants.
